&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Nuova pagina&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div&gt;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;Edouard Cavailhon&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; is a French publicist and writer whom [[Donato — Il Padre della Fascinazione|Donato]] cites and hosts in his journal &amp;#039;&amp;#039;Le Magnétisme&amp;#039;&amp;#039; as one of the very first authors to have written about fascination. His work is the first monograph specifically dedicated to fascination as a phenomenon distinct from traditional hypnosis.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== The Work: La Fascination Magnétique (1881) ==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
In 1881 Cavailhon published with the Parisian publisher Dentu a volume entitled &am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;«La Fascination Magnétique»&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;, preceded by a preface written by Donato himself and accompanied by his photographic portrait. This detail is significant: Donato chose Cavailhon as the vehicle to present his theory of fascination to the literary and scientific public. The book is therefore, in a broad sense, an act of intellectual self-presentation by Donato through the pen of one of his supporters.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
In 1883 Cavailhon published a novel, «La créole parisienne», with Marpon et Flammarion, in which the magnetization of a woman leads to «péripéties fort dramatiques» — a sign that fascination had already entered French popular fiction as a dramatically powerful theme.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Cavailhon is also a poet: he published «Les Chants du Cavalier» (collected verses) and the «Contes Rabelaisiens» — a hybrid figure, between journalism, fiction, and scientific popularization, typical of France during the Second Empire.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== The Role in the Dissemination of Fascination ==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Donato presents him in the journal as someone who «is perfectly entitled to claim his place here», acknowledging his priority in having treated fascination as a literary and popular subject before it became a mainstream scientific theme. The quotation of Cavailhon by [[Prof. Erminio Di Pisa — Ipnosi con lo Sguardo|Di Pisa]] — «Donato&amp;#039;s power derives from the fascination of his eyes that shine and flash like those of a beast in the night» — is taken precisely from this 1881 book.&lt;br /&gt;

== Importance for the ISI-CNV Tradition ==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Cavailhon represents the moment when Donato&amp;#039;s fascination passes from theatrical practice to literature and scientific popularization. His 1881 book is the first written document that describes fascination as a specific phenomenon, distinct and worthy of independent study. In this sense, it is a link in the chain: Donato practices, Cavailhon describes, Brémaud verifies scientifically, Di Pisa teaches, Paret develops.&lt;br /&gt;
